11 years agoioatdma: fix race between updating ioat->head and IOAT_COMPLETION_PENDING
Dave Jiang [Thu, 7 Feb 2013 21:38:32 +0000 (14:38 -0700)]
ioatdma: fix race between updating ioat->head and IOAT_COMPLETION_PENDING

There is a race that can hit during __cleanup() when the ioat->head pointer is
incremented during descriptor submission. The __cleanup() can clear the
PENDING flag when it does not see any active descriptors. This causes new
submitted descriptors to be ignored because the COMPLETION_PENDING flag is
cleared. This was introduced when code was adapted from ioatdma v1 to ioatdma
v2. For v2 and v3, IOAT_COMPLETION_PENDING flag will be abandoned and a new
flag IOAT_CHAN_ACTIVE will be utilized. This flag will also be protected under
the prep_lock when being modified in order to avoid the race.

11 years agodmaengine: ste_dma40: don't allow high priority dest event lines
Rabin Vincent [Thu, 17 May 2012 08:17:38 +0000 (13:47 +0530)]
dmaengine: ste_dma40: don't allow high priority dest event lines

Hardware bug: when a logical channel is triggerred by a high priority
destination event line, an extra packet transaction is generated in case
of important data write response latency on previous logical channel A
and if the source transfer of current logical channel B is already
completed and if no other channel with a higher priority than B is
waiting for execution.

Software workaround: do not set the high priority level for the
destination event lines that trigger logical channels.

11 years agoof: dma: fix protection of DMA controller data stored by DMA helpers
Jon Hunter [Thu, 11 Oct 2012 19:43:01 +0000 (14:43 -0500)]
of: dma: fix protection of DMA controller data stored by DMA helpers

In the current implementation of the OF DMA helpers, read-copy-update (RCU)
linked lists are being used for storing and accessing the DMA controller data.
This part of implementation is based upon V2 of the DMA helpers by Nicolas [1].
During a recent review of RCU, it became apparent that the code is missing the
required rcu_read_lock()/unlock() calls as well as synchronisation calls before
freeing any memory protected by RCU.

Having looked into adding the appropriate RCU calls to protect the DMA data it
became apparent that with the current DMA helper implementation, using RCU is
not as attractive as it may have been before. The main reasons being that ...

1. We need to protect the DMA data around calls to the xlate function.
2. The of_dma_simple_xlate() function calls the DMA engine function
   dma_request_channel() which employs a mutex and so could sleep.
3. The RCU read-side critical sections must not sleep and so we cannot hold
   an RCU read lock around the xlate function.

Therefore, instead of using RCU, an alternative for this use-case is to employ
a simple spinlock inconjunction with a usage count variable to keep track of
how many current users of the DMA data structure there are. With this
implementation, the DMA data cannot be freed until all current users of the
DMA data are finished.

11 years agoof: dma: fix potential deadlock when requesting a slave channel
Jon Hunter [Tue, 25 Sep 2012 18:59:31 +0000 (13:59 -0500)]
of: dma: fix potential deadlock when requesting a slave channel

In the latest version of the OF dma handlers I added support (rather hastily)
to exhaustively search for an available dma slave channel, for the use-case
where we have alternative slave channels that can be used. In the current
implementation a deadlock scenario can occur causing the CPU to loop forever.
The scenario is as follows ...

1. There are alternative channels avaialble
2. The first channel that is found by calling of_dma_find_channel() is not
   available and so the call to the xlate function returns NULL. In this case
   we will call of_dma_find_channel() again but we will return the same channel
   that we found the first time and hence, again the xlate will return NULL and
   we will loop here forever.

Fix this potential deadlock by just using a single for-loop and not a for-loop
nested in a do-while loop. This change also replaces the function
of_dma_find_channel() with of_dma_match_channel() which performs a simple check
to see if a DMA channel matches the name specified.

I have tested this implementation on an OMAP4 panda board by adding a dummy
DMA specifier, that will cause the xlate function to return NULL, to the
beginning of a list of DMA specifiers for a DMA client.

11 years agoof: Add generic device tree DMA helpers
Jon Hunter [Fri, 14 Sep 2012 22:41:56 +0000 (17:41 -0500)]
of: Add generic device tree DMA helpers

This is based upon the work by Benoit Cousson [1] and Nicolas Ferre [2]
to add some basic helpers to retrieve a DMA controller device_node and the
DMA request/channel information.

Aim of DMA helpers
- The purpose of device-tree is to describe the capabilites of the hardware.
  Thinking about DMA controllers purely from the context of the hardware to
  begin with, we can describe a device in terms of a DMA controller as
  follows ...
   1. Number of DMA controllers
2. Number of channels (maybe physical or logical)
3. Mapping of DMA requests signals to DMA controller
4. Number of DMA interrupts
5. Mapping of DMA interrupts to channels
- With the above in mind the aim of the DT DMA helper functions is to extract
  the above information from the DT and provide to the appropriate driver.
  However, due to the vast number of DMA controllers and not all are using a
  common driver (such as DMA Engine) it has been seen that this is not a
  trivial task. In previous discussions on this topic the following concerns
  have been raised ...
1. How does the binding support devices with multiple DMA controllers?
   2. How to support both legacy DMA controllers not using DMA Engine as
   well as those that support DMA Engine.
3. When using with DMA Engine how do we support the various
   implementations where the opaque filter function parameter differs
   between implementations?
4. How do we handle DMA channels that are identified with a string
   versus a integer?
- Hence the design of the DMA helpers has to accomodate the above or align on
  an agreement what can be or should be supported.

Design of DMA helpers

1. Registering DMA controllers

   In the case of DMA controllers that are using DMA Engine, requesting a
   channel is performed by calling the following function.

struct dma_chan *dma_request_channel(dma_cap_mask_t mask,
dma_filter_fn filter_fn,
void *filter_param);

   The mask variable is used to match a type of the device controller in a list
   of controllers. The filter_fn and filter_param are used to identify the
   required dma channel and return a handle to the dma channel of type dma_chan.

   From the examples I have seen, the mask and filter_fn are constant
   for a given DMA controller and therefore, we can specify these as controller
   specific data when registering the DMA controller with the device-tree DMA
   helpers.

   The filter_param variable is of an unknown type and is typically specific
   to the DMA engine implementation for a given DMA controller. To allow some
   flexibility in the type and formating of this filter_param we employ an
   xlate to translate the device-tree binding information into the appropriate
   format. The xlate function used for a DMA controller can also be specified
   when registering the DMA controller with the device-tree DMA helpers.

   Based upon the above, a function for registering the DMA controller with the
   DMA helpers now looks like the below. The data variable is used to pass a
   pointer to DMA controller specific data used by the xlate function.

int of_dma_controller_register(struct device_node *np,
struct dma_chan *(*of_dma_xlate)
(struct of_phandle_args *, struct of_dma *),
void *data)

   For example, in the case where DMA engine is used, we define the following
   structure (that stores the DMA engine capability mask and filter function)
   and pass this to the data variable in the above function.

struct of_dma_filter_info {
dma_cap_mask_t  dma_cap;
dma_filter_fn   filter_fn;
};

2. Representing and requesting channel information

   Please see the dma binding documentation included in this patch for a
   description of how DMA controllers and client information should be
   represented with device-tree. For more information on how this binding
   came about please see [3]. In addition to this, feedback received from
   the Linux kernel summit showed a consensus (among those who attended) to
   use a name to identify DMA client information [4].

   A DMA channel can be requested by calling the following function, where name
   is a required parameter used for identifying a DMA channel. This function
   has been designed to return a structure of type dma_chan to work with the
   DMA engine driver. Note that if DMA engine is used then drivers should be
   using the DMA engine API dma_request_slave_channel() (implemented in part 2
   of this series, "dmaengine: add helper function to request a slave DMA
   channel") which will in turn call the below function if device-tree is
   present. The aim being to have a common DMA engine interface regardless of
   whether device tree is being used.

struct dma_chan *of_dma_request_slave_channel(struct device_node *np,
      char *name)

3. Supporting legacy devices not using DMA Engine

   These devices present a problem, as there may not be a uniform way to easily
   support them with regard to device tree. Ideally, these should be migrated
   to DMA engine. However, if this is not possible, then they should still be
   able to use this binding, the only constaint imposed by this implementation
   is that when requesting a DMA channel via of_dma_request_slave_channel(), it
   will return a type of dma_chan.

This implementation has been tested on OMAP4430 using the kernel v3.6-rc5. I
have validated that MMC is working on the PANDA board with this implementation.
My development branch for testing on OMAP can be found here [5].
